pktcSigPulseSignalRepeatCount
PKTC-EXCENTIS-SIG-MIB ·
.1.3.6.1.4.1.7432.2.1.1.20.1.6
Object
This object specifies how many times to repeat a pulse.
This object is not used by the enableMeterPulse signal
type and as such must have a value of zero. The following
table defines the default values and the valid ranges for
this object depending on the signal type.
pktcSigPulseSignaltype Default Range
initialRing 1 1-5
pulseLoopClose 1 1-50
pulseLoopOpen 1 1-50
enableMeterPulse 0 Not Used
meterPulseBurst 1 1-50
pulseNoBattery 1 1-50
pulseNormalPolarity 1 1-50
pulseReducedBattery 1 1-50
pulseReversePolarity 1 1-50
An attempt to set this object to a value that does not
fall within the range (or is not used) for the specific
signal type will result in an 'inconsistent value' error.
